Quick insights from ofsted Powered by AI

This insight was generated by AI, based on latest Ofsted report.

Indoor and Outdoor Facilities: Staff and leaders are extremely responsive towards the children's needs and help them to feel safe and secure in their environment.
Activities: Children are incredibly motivated in their learning and show a remarkable interest in both their own choices of activities and those that are adult-led.
Skills , Knowledge and Behavior: There is a tremendously clear and precise curriculum intent that staff understand superbly.
Communication: Information sharing is superb, with regular updates being shared through online learning journals for each child.
Community Building: Parents feel fully involved as co-educators supporting their children's learning. They welcome the extensive opportunities to join in with activities in the nursery.
Programs and Resources: A key strength of the setting is the support it has in place for children with special educational needs and/or disabilities (SEND) and children who speak English as an additional language.
Staff Training: Leaders go to great lengths in their efforts to remove barriers to learning. They are unrelenting in their quest to get children the precise support that they rightly deserve.
Welcoming and Professional Staff: Staff praise the management team and feel extremely well supported in their roles.
Safeguarding Training: Managers provide opportunities for staff to continually update their awareness of key aspects of safeguarding when attending monthly staff meetings.
Diversity Management: Children develop excellent communication and language skills while at the setting, including those who speak English as an additional language.
Child Safety Management: Children's safety is of the highest importance.
Teaching Personal Safety: Staff teach children the importance of keeping themselves safe. They talk to them about road safety and take them to talk to the school crossing patrol officer.
Happiness and Settling: Children flourish and make superb progress at this warm and welcoming nursery.
Nutritional Menu: Staff promote healthy eating and work closely with families to encourage the provision of healthy and nutritious packed lunches.

From the Cottontails Pre-School at St Philips
Since its inception in 1996, Cottontails has collaborated with hundreds of local families to provide their children with the best possible start in life. In order to engage and enthuse the young, questioning mind, we offer a safe, secure, warm, and stimulating learning environment full of fascinating visual and physical stimuli both within and outside the classroom. Most crucial, though, is that we have a top-notch, highly competent, and devoted team on hand. They are completely committed to their line of work and savour the amazing opportunity to engage with the most vulnerable and young people of the community on a daily basis. Our campuses are all teacher-led and offer all of our kids top-notch daycare and education. To provide students with a quiet and exciting environment in which to explore and initiate their own learning discourse, classrooms are stocked with natural teaching tools. All of our nurseries and preschools feature lovely nature gardens and outdoor classrooms because we understand how important outdoor learning is to young children's development and emotional health. This gives our kids consistent access to the outside on a daily basis. All of our families have access to our Cottontails app because we value effective collaboration and communication between educators and parents. Providing photographs, updates, and details about your child's learning and growth straight from their teachers. Our chef prepares home-cooked, incredibly nutritious meals on-site at our Burtonwood Village location. All dietary requirements and allergies are catered for by our incredibly talented chef, allowing parents to unwind knowing their kids are receiving the best care possible.
